An Irish name, it's the shortened Anglicized form of Gaelic Ó hAnnagáin ‘descendant of Annagán’, a pet form of the personal name Annach
Hello' my name is Keenan Hannigan.
by Scatman223 July 10, 2008
super funtabulas guy who enjoies spelling things wrong and doing summersalts on yo face.
Oh my, look at that Hannigan do those funtabulas summersalts on yo face
by the hannigan February 05, 2009
A person who is obnoxious and unattractive to the opposite sex.
I know. He is such a Hannigan.
by Un femme January 24, 2011